Golden State Warriors vs Atlanta Hawks Recap - Hawks Win 121-110

The Hawks got a 33-point performance from Trae Young, who added 15 assists as Atlanta ran past Golden State 121-110 on Friday at State Farm Arena.

Atlanta was the ATS victor, as they covered the -2.0-point spread as a favorite. Over-Under bettors who played OVER the total of 223.5 were rewarded at the payout window.

Danilo Gallinari had 25 points for Atlanta and Kevin Huerter chipped in with 20 points. Trae Young had 15 assists for the Hawks, while Clint Capela was the team's top rebounder, grabbing 13 boards.

Golden State got 37 points from Klay Thompson in a losing cause and another 24 points from Jordan Poole. Jordan Poole contributed 10 assists for the Warriors, while Kevon Looney had 8 rebounds.

First-half bettors who backed Atlanta were victorious, as the score was 69-67 at the break.

Golden State won the battle of the boards, outrebounding their counterparts 47-44.
